Laravel Lumen

Developers should use Laravel Lumen when they need to build high-performance APIs or microservices that require minimal overhead and fast response times, such as for mobile app backends, IoT applications, or simple RESTful services

Pros

  • +It is ideal for projects where the full Laravel framework would be overkill, but you still want access to Laravel's elegant syntax and key features
